Course Details
• Hardware/Software Co-design Foundations : Exploration of the fundamental concepts, principles, and methodologies in hardware/software co-design.
• Digital System Design : Study of digital systems, their components, and design methodologies, emphasizing FPGA and ASIC implementations.
• Embedded Systems Design : Investigation of embedded systems, embedded software, and hardware-software partitioning.
• Programming for Hardware : Mastery of programming languages and tools for hardware, such as VHDL, Verilog, and SystemC.
• Hardware Description Languages : Comprehensive review of HDLs, their applications, and synthesis techniques.
• Co-design Methodologies and Tools : Hands-on experience with co-design methodologies and tools, including hardware/software co-verification.
• System-level Design and Integration : Exploration of advanced system-level design and integration, encompassing IP reuse, interfaces, and protocols.
• Performance Modeling and Evaluation : Analysis of performance metrics, modeling techniques, and evaluation methodologies for hardware/software co-design.
• Real-time Systems Design : Examination of real-time systems, their constraints, and design challenges.
• Hardware/Software Co-design Project : Capstone project requiring students to apply and demonstrate their understanding of hardware/software co-design principles and methodologies.
